Tahawwur Rana’s custodianship prolonged as court gets order on NIA’s appeal

A Delhi court has actually scheduled its order on the National Investigation Agency‘s (NIA) appeal for an added 12 days of custodianship for Tahawwur Hussain Rana, among the charged in the 26/11 Mumbai horror strikes. The court process happened today prior to Special NIA Judge Chander Jit Singh, with Rana being generated on trial after the expiration of his 18-day remand duration, under hefty safety and security. His face was covered throughout the process.

The court is anticipated to introduce its judgment soon concerning the NIA’s ask for more custodianship. Representing the NIA in the in-chamber process, elderly supporter Dayan Krishnan and unique public district attorney Narender Mann suggested that extra custodianship was essential to additionally check out the extent of the conspiracy theory that resulted in the 26/11 strikes. Advocate Piyush Sachdeva from the Delhi Legal Services Authority is standing for Rana.

As per PTI records, the NIA highlighted the requirement for Rana’& rsquo; s custodianship to backtrack the occasions of the horror assault that happened 17 years earlier. The company specified that it was essential for Rana to go to different areas in order to assemble the full story of the assault. The court had previously, on April 13, approved Rana 18 days of NIA custodianship to aid in this examination.

In its previous order, the court provided certain instructions concerning Rana’& rsquo; s therapy while captive.These consisted of guaranteeing that he undertakes a medical checkup every 24 hr and is permitted to satisfy his lawful advice every alternative day. Furthermore, the court authorized Rana to make use of just a “soft-tip pen” throughout his interaction and purchased that all conferences with his attorney be performed under the guidance of NIA authorities, although these authorities should stay out of hearing range.

Tahawwur Rana, that was carefully related to David Coleman Headley, the major accomplice of the 26/11 strikes, was offered India after the United States Supreme Court disregarded his appeal versus extradition on April 4. Headley, a United States resident, is thought to have actually played a considerable duty in the preparation of the horror strikes.

On November 26, 2008, 10 Pakistani militants introduced a collection of worked with attacks in Mumbai, targeting a train terminal, 2 high-end resorts, and a Jewish centre. The strikes, which lasted for almost 60 hours, led to the fatalities of 166 individuals and left over 300 damaged. The strikes stay among the most dangerous and most notorious acts of terrorism in India’& rsquo; s background.
